Comprehensive Mast Cell Support*

HistaQuel® is a comprehensive formula providing a multi-faceted, systemic approach to supporting healthy mast cell function and histamine response.*

What is a mast cell?

Mast cells are part of the immune system and are primarily responsible for generating and releasing histamine in the body. Under typical conditions, this is a natural function of a healthy body working to rid itself of an allergen. However, mast cells can become overactive, releasing a cascade of histamine throughout the body, which results in heightened or continuous allergy symptoms.

Many allergy support supplements, such as diamine oxidase (DAO), focus on reducing histamine within the gut by utilizing enzymes to degrade the histamine. Unfortunately, this means they are limited in their function and only effective for reducing ingested histamine (i.e., histamine introduced to the body through the food we eat) within the GI tract. However, mast cells release histamine systemically. Therefore, when mast cells are activated, they release histamine throughout the body. Enzymes such as DAO do nothing to address the healthy function of mast cells or support the body’s healthy response to histamine and therefore serve limited benefit.

How does HistaQuel® support mast cell health?

HistaQuel® utilizes a comprehensive approach to support healthy mast cell function and histamine response systemically.* Seven clinically researched flavonoids and herbs have been combined to promote healthy levels of histamine production and healthy levels of histamine absorption.* This holistic approach resulted in a comprehensive formula featuring dual mechanisms of action.

Dual Mechanisms of Action

  • Promotes healthy amount of histamine release by supporting healthy mast cell function*
  • Supports healthy level of histamine absorption by blocking histamine receptors (via competitive inhibition)*

you have to speak the language of the wolf." - Henry Austin, Deacons for Defense This is truly a lost history of the civil rights movement that author Lance Hill has found under the layers upon layers of mainstream narratives which conveniently dictate false truths that - when repeated enough - become larger than life. Following the organized self-defense philosophy espoused by Robert F. Williams in Monroe, N.C., a small group of men in Jonesboro, Louisiana, founded an organization that had great influence in the civil rights movement of the mid-1960s. The success the Deacons had in defeating the KKK and other haters on the streets by standing up, moving forward and staring them down with guns loaded brought a new sense of empowerment in demanding that justice truly be served today. Hill explains how he became aware of the Deacons and then began his quest to research the history. Initially founded to protect civil rights workers, the Deacons' influence in the Deep South grew with a regional organizing campaign in Louisiana, Mississippi and Alabama, along with chapters being founded in several Northern cities. The success and expansion of the program brought interest from the FBI, coverage by an oftentimes adverse media and linkage - oftenetimes quite temporary - with a number of revolutionary organizations. But through the comparatively brief time the Deacons operated - about four years - Hill successfully argues that the organization forced the federal government to aggressively enforce the 1964 Civil Rights Act and was the bridge to the Black Power movement that emerged later in the decade. The Deacons' legacy continues, as former members have strongly stated over the years that the group has never actually gone away. And, as Hill writes, "Finally, there is something inspiring in a story of people who stood up to injustice when everyone around them was afraid. That is a fable that will always serve us well."
